What is a Vendor Statement?
A vendor statement – also known as a section 32 – is a document that the vendor must provide to all prospective purchasers prior to sale. It discloses information that’s not readily found during an inspection and, as it may impact a buyer’s decision to sign the contract of sale, it is legally required to be supplied before the contract of sale is signed by either party. What is a Conveyancer and Why Do You Need One?
Conveyancing is a vital part of any property transaction. But what is a conveyancer, what role do they play and why do you need one? A conveyancer can help with the exchange of contracts and the settlement process. What is conveyancing? Conveyancing is the process of transferring the ownership of a legal title, such as a house or land, to the new owner.
